Bird in Hand

A theory in finance that suggests investors prefer the certainty of dividend payments to the potential for future capital gains.

PE Ratio

The Price to Earnings Ratio, a metric used to evaluate the valuation of a stock by dividing its current share price by its earnings per share.

EPS

Earnings Per Share, a company's profit divided by its number of outstanding shares of stock, indicating the company's profitability.

Stock Price

This is the current price at which a share of a company is bought or sold in the market.
